Solar Energy Analysis for 22964

Solar Radiation Data in 22964

Based on historical 22964 data, solar panels that are tilted towards the equator at an angle equal to the latitude will produce the maximum solar energy output in 22964. [1]

The region associated with 22964 has an average monthly Global Horizontal Irradiance (GHI) of 4.21 kilowatt hours per square meter per day (kWh/m2/day), which is approximately 3% less than the average monthly Direct Normal Irradiance (DNI) of 4.32 kWh/m2/day. [1]

Solar installations in 22964 that are always titled at the latitude of Piney River (Average Tilt at Latitude or ATaL) average 4.93 kWh/m2/day, or about 17% greater than the average monthly GHI of 4.21 kWh/m2/day and approximately 14% greater than the average monthly DNI of 4.32 kWh/m2/day. [1]

Solar Energy Glossary

Global Horizontal Irradiance (GHI)

Global Horizontal Irradiance: The total amount of solar radiation that is received per unit area by a surface that is always positioned in a horizontal manner.

Direct Normal Irradiance (DNI)

Direct Normal Irradiance: The total amount of solar radiation received per unit area by a surface that is always perpendicular to the sun rays that come in a straight line from the direction of the sun at its current position in the sky.

Average Tilt at Latitude (ATaL)

Average Tilt at Latitude: The total amount of solar radiation received per unit area by a surface that is tilted toward the equator at an angle equal to the current latitude. ATaL will often produce the optimum energy output.

Solar Radiation Analysis for 22964

Solar Radiation Data in 22964

The region associated with 22964 has a average annual solar radiation value of 5.07 kilowatt hours per square meter per day (kWh/m2/day). [1]

The month with the highest historical solar radition values in 22964 is June with an average of 5.77 kWh/m2/day, followed by July at 5.66 kWh/m2/day and May at 5.47 kWh/m2/day. [1]

The three months that historically average the lowest average solar radiation levels in 22964 are December with an average of 3.96 kWh/m2/day, followed by January with an average of 4.26 kWh/m2/day and November at 4.58 kWh/m2/day. [1]

Solar Output Analysis for 22964

Solar Radiation Data in 22964

22964 has a average annual solar AC output value of 5555.49 kilowatt hours (AC). [2]

The month with the highest historical solar power output in 22964 is July with an average of 507.76 kWhac, followed by June at 503.46 kWhac and May at 503.31 kWhac. [2]

The three months that historically average the lowest average solar output levels in 22964 are December with an average of 384.29 kWhac, followed by January with an average of 416.31 kWhac and November at 425.58 kWhac. [2]
